Key Features and Specifications
The Barska 3-12×50 IR scope boasts a versatile range of specifications that make it suitable for various shooting applications. The variable magnification, ranging from to , provides flexibility for engaging targets at different distances. This allows for quick adjustments to accommodate varying hunting scenarios or target shooting distances, from close-range brush hunting to longer-range shots on the range.
The objective lens diameter of fifty millimeters is designed to gather ample light, enhancing image brightness and clarity, particularly in low-light conditions such as dawn, dusk, or heavily wooded areas. This is a significant advantage for hunters who often find themselves pursuing game during these critical times.
One of the standout features is the illuminated reticle (IR). This feature is invaluable in low-light situations, as it allows the shooter to easily acquire their target and make accurate shots. The illuminated reticle is also particularly useful when hunting in shaded environments or when targeting dark-colored game against a dimly lit background. The reticle’s adjustable brightness settings offer further customization, allowing shooters to tailor the illumination to their specific environmental conditions.
The scope is equipped with windage and elevation adjustment turrets, which enable precise adjustments to compensate for bullet drop and wind drift. These turrets feature a user-friendly design, making it easy to fine-tune the scope’s settings for optimal accuracy.
The Barska scope also offers generous eye relief and a substantial exit pupil, ensuring a comfortable viewing experience and making it easier to quickly acquire targets. The scope’s weight and dimensions are moderate, making it suitable for use on a variety of firearms without significantly impacting balance or handling. Standard accessories include lens caps to protect the lenses from dust and scratches.

Optical Performance
The optical performance of the Barska 3-12×50 IR scope is a key aspect to consider. The clarity and brightness of the lenses are generally good, especially considering the scope’s price point. The image quality is sharp and clear across most of the magnification range, allowing for precise target identification and shot placement.
The image sharpness and resolution are adequate for most hunting and target shooting applications. At the lower end of the magnification range, the image is clear and bright, providing a wide field of view. As the magnification is increased, the image remains reasonably sharp, although there may be some slight degradation in image quality at the highest magnification settings.
The scope’s performance in low-light conditions is a notable factor. The fifty-millimeter objective lens and the fully multi-coated lenses work together to gather and transmit a significant amount of light. This results in a brighter image, which can be particularly advantageous during dawn and dusk when visibility is often reduced. The illuminated reticle further enhances low-light performance by providing a bright aiming point that is easy to see against a dark background.
The illuminated reticle is a very useful feature, as it adds an extra layer of functionality to the scope. The reticle is adjustable, so the shooter can vary the brightness of the illuminated portion, making it easier to see in bright or low-light conditions.

Pros and Cons
Positive Aspects
One of the main advantages of the Barska 3-12×50 IR scope is its affordability. The scope offers a compelling balance of features and performance at a reasonable price point. The clarity of the optics is also quite impressive, particularly for a scope in this price range. The illuminated reticle is a valuable feature, especially in low-light conditions. The scope’s versatility is a significant advantage, as it can be used for both hunting and target shooting.
Drawbacks
The primary drawback is the optical quality when compared to more expensive scopes. While the image quality is generally good, it may not be quite as crisp or clear as that of higher-end scopes. This is especially noticeable at the highest magnification settings. Another possible downside is the durability of the scope, though in general it performs very well for its price.
